What's The Definition Of Foetal monitor?

[n] an electronic monitor that monitors fetal heartbeat and the mother's uterine contractions during childbirth

Synonyms | Synonyms for Foetal monitor: electronic fetal monitor | electronic foetal monitor | fetal monitor
